Output 9c76650dbbe21007a7da8f724914e35d6d4e1ef0846db5c5cdda68da2eba514d:0

value
2898461
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 03d9b70c3ae29b8da9896d97ea39a5e1393497e8 OP_EQUALVERIFY OP_CHECKSIG
address
1MMqgVsgyuDeJyheqchevQpPKtgpNuVX3
transaction
9c76650dbbe21007a7da8f724914e35d6d4e1ef0846db5c5cdda68da2eba514d
confirmations
357592
spent
true